Natalia begins to find the mean absolute deviation of this data set. She finds the mean of the data and then finds the distance

between each data point and the mean. What should she do next?

To calculate mean absolute deviation, you find the mean, find the distance between each data point and the mean, add up those distances, and divide by the number of data points.

In this scenario, after Natalia finds the distances, she must add them all up and then divide by the number of data points.
